Probiotics To Improve Autism Spectrum Disorder, Says NLM-NIH

 

 

 


Probiotics Can Help Autism


(Medical-NewsWire.com, May 27, 2014 ) Phoenix, AZ -- It was said in one published article of US National Library of Medicine, National Institutes of Health (NLM-NIH) that, "probiotics may provide therapeutic strategies for neurodevelopmental disorders." One neurodevelopmental disorder to consider here is Autism Spectrum Disorder (ASD). The said scientific output was posted in NLM-NIH official website.

The said finding was based on a study done in the so-called "The Mouse Model." It was stated exactly in this website that, "Hsaio and colleagues link gut microbes to autism spectrum disorders (ASD) in a mouse model. They show that ASD symptoms are triggered by compositional and structural shifts of microbes and associated metabolites, but symptoms are relieved by a Bacteroides fragilis probiotic."
